Konya is one of Turkey's oldest continuously inhabited cities, lying at the heart of the Anatolian plateau at 1,016 m elevation. It served as the capital of the Seljuk Sultanate of Rum (1077–1307) and is revered worldwide as the birthplace and final resting place of the 13th-century Sufi mystic and poet Mevlana Jalal ad-Din Rumi. The Mevlana Museum — one of Turkey's most-visited sites — draws pilgrims and curious travellers alike to its turquoise-tiled dome. Beyond spiritual tourism, Konya offers an extraordinary concentration of Seljuk monuments, a lively bazaar district, and a regional cuisine famous for etli ekmek (elongated meat-topped flatbread) and firin sut (baked milk dessert). As a conservative, predominantly religious city, Konya offers a glimpse of traditional Anatolian life rarely found in Turkey's coastal resorts.
